Pablo Picasso: Danseuse et Femme, from Toros, 1960 championship no one could have imaginedToros: The Collaboration Between Picasso and Neruda This rare pochoir is a powerful plate from the 1960 portfolio Toros, a historic collaboration between two 20th century giants: Pablo Picasso and the Nobel Prize winning poet Pablo Neruda.
